Dave Page wrote: > >As for 2.5, I'm always dubious about running CVS code that I don't >control. We could easily end up chasing bugs in cvs releases from >different days - it could cause havoc trying to get different ports >running. If we're going to run CVS, we should at least be using the same >version, and only update if we find a specific bug or essential new >feature. > > Hi Dave, I understand your concerns about non-release cvs versions. I updated my wxWindows and checked. Everything runs fine, all required patches are included. Even that nasty context menu bug that I couldn't track down earlier, is gone. Thus I can say that the *recommended wxWindows Version is 2.5 CVS as of June 7th, 2003*. If in doubt, cvs option -D 2003-07-06 will retrieve this version. Earlier versions will *not* work with unicode. Regards, Andreas
